How they compare
Angola currently reports 20.57 million BoP, current US$ against 18.13 million BoP, current US$ in Cayman Islands, a difference of 2.44 million BoP, current US$.
That makes Angola's figure about 1.1 times Cayman Islands's.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 9 shared years of data; in 2016 it was Angola ahead.
Angola ranks 138th and Cayman Islands ranks 141st of 188 countries.
Angola has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.

About this data
Information and communication technology service exports include computer and communications services (telecommunications and postal and courier services) and information services (computer data and news-related service transactions). Data are in current U.S. dollars.
